Nearshore iPhone app development company is your key to unlocking global potential. Imagine building innovative apps with talented developers right around the corner, leveraging cost-effective solutions and seamless communication. This approach not only streamlines your project but also fosters a unique connection, allowing for a faster turnaround and a deeper understanding of your needs. Experience the benefits of a nearshore partnership, tailored to create the perfect iPhone app.
This exploration delves into the specifics of nearshore iPhone app development. We’ll examine the advantages, discuss crucial selection criteria, and explore the exciting possibilities in this rapidly evolving industry. From understanding the nuances of nearshore development to navigating potential challenges, we’ll provide a comprehensive overview. Get ready to discover how nearshore partnerships can drive your app projects to success.
Defining Nearshore iPhone App Development
Nearshore iPhone app development is a smart outsourcing strategy that lets businesses tap into skilled talent pools in neighboring countries. This approach offers a compelling blend of cost-effectiveness and proximity, fostering strong communication and efficient project management. It’s a valuable option for businesses looking to scale their development efforts without sacrificing quality or control.This model leverages the expertise of developers in countries geographically close to the client’s location, bridging the gap between onshore and offshore options.
This strategic positioning allows for faster communication, easier collaboration, and a more streamlined development process. It’s a flexible solution that caters to a variety of budgets and project scopes.
Nearshore Development: A Clear Definition
Nearshore iPhone app development focuses on collaborating with software development teams located in nearby countries. This proximity allows for efficient communication, quicker response times, and seamless collaboration, making it a powerful alternative to onshore and offshore models.
Key Distinctions from Other Models
Nearshore development differentiates itself from onshore and offshore outsourcing by its geographical proximity. This close proximity translates to better time zone alignment, fostering smoother communication and project management. Nearshore teams often share cultural similarities with the client, further enhancing understanding and collaboration. These factors contribute to a more efficient and productive development process.
Geographical Proximity Considerations
The key to successful nearshore development is choosing a location that’s close enough to ensure convenient communication and travel but far enough to offer cost advantages. Consider time zone differences, travel costs, and cultural nuances when making your selection. Ideally, the time zone difference should be manageable, allowing for effective communication throughout the workday.
Examples of Nearshore Locations
Mexico, Central American countries, and parts of Eastern Europe are popular nearshore destinations for iPhone app development. These regions often offer a skilled workforce at competitive rates, while maintaining a relatively close proximity to the client’s location. The specific choice depends on the project’s needs and the client’s preferences.
Nearshore vs. Offshore vs. Onshore Development
Factor | Nearshore | Offshore | Onshore |
---|---|---|---|
Cost | Mid-range | Lowest | Highest |
Time Zone Alignment | Good | Poor | Excellent |
Communication | Excellent | Moderate | Excellent |
Cultural Similarity | Moderate to High | Low | High |
Nearshore development offers a balanced approach, combining cost-effectiveness with the convenience of close proximity.
Key Benefits of Nearshore iPhone App Development

Nearshore iPhone app development offers a compelling blend of cost-effectiveness and proximity, making it a smart choice for businesses seeking top-tier solutions. This approach leverages skilled developers while maintaining a manageable budget, fostering strong communication channels, and streamlining project timelines. The advantages extend beyond financial gains, encompassing collaborative synergies that accelerate the development process and produce high-quality applications.
Cost Advantages
Nearshore development significantly reduces the overall project cost compared to offshore or onshore options. Lower labor costs in nearshore locations, coupled with reduced travel expenses and overhead, translate to substantial savings for clients. For instance, a company developing a complex iPhone application might save tens of thousands of dollars by opting for a nearshore team rather than an onshore team.
This translates to a more favorable return on investment (ROI).
Time Zone Alignment Benefits
Nearshore teams often operate in time zones that closely align with your business hours. This seamless overlap allows for efficient communication and collaboration, minimizing delays and maximizing productivity. Regular meetings and updates are easily scheduled, enabling a smoother flow of information and a more proactive development process. This crucial time zone alignment fosters better project management and allows for more effective issue resolution.
Communication Advantages
Working with nearshore teams provides significant advantages in terms of communication. Cultural similarities and often shared language facilitate clear and concise communication, which can be challenging in fully offshore partnerships. This proximity enables quicker feedback loops and immediate responses to questions and concerns, which is critical in the iterative nature of mobile application development. Face-to-face meetings, when needed, are also much easier to arrange.
Cultural Similarities
Nearshore teams often share similar cultural values and work ethics, which can significantly enhance collaboration. This shared understanding can lead to a more streamlined workflow and a reduced risk of misunderstandings, fostering a stronger sense of partnership. Shared cultural values can help avoid some of the potential pitfalls of cultural differences, which can create friction and delays in projects involving teams from widely different backgrounds.
Potential Risks and Mitigation Strategies
Potential Risks | Mitigation Strategies |
---|---|
Communication Barriers | Establish clear communication protocols, including regular meetings, dedicated communication channels, and utilizing project management tools. |
Language Differences | Ensure that all team members have a sufficient command of the language used for communication in the project. Utilize translation tools and language experts as needed. |
Cultural Differences | Conduct thorough cultural awareness training for both teams to foster understanding and respect. Promote an inclusive environment to ensure that differences are valued. |
Time Zone Differences | Clearly define working hours and communicate effectively about potential time zone overlaps. Leverage tools that help manage and track time zones. |
Project Management Challenges | Employ robust project management methodologies and tools to track progress, manage timelines, and ensure clear accountability. |
Selecting the Right Nearshore iPhone App Development Company
Finding the perfect nearshore partner for your iPhone app development project is akin to finding a hidden gem – a treasure trove of expertise and dedication. It’s not just about picking a company; it’s about building a long-term relationship with professionals who understand your vision and can bring it to life. Careful evaluation is key to unlocking the potential of your app idea.Evaluating nearshore development companies requires a multifaceted approach.
It’s not just about low costs; it’s about finding a balance between affordability and quality. A strong track record and a proven ability to deliver high-quality results are crucial for success. This selection process should involve thorough research, careful consideration, and a clear understanding of your project requirements.
Portfolio Review: A Critical Evaluation
A comprehensive portfolio review is paramount in assessing a nearshore development company’s capabilities. Look beyond polished presentations; delve into the details of their past projects. Examine the complexity of their work, the technologies they’ve employed, and the client feedback they’ve received. A robust portfolio showcases a company’s versatility and their ability to handle projects similar to yours.
Don’t hesitate to ask for specific case studies to gain insight into their project methodologies and the challenges they’ve overcome.
Key Technical Skills and Experience
Nearshore developers should possess a strong foundation in iOS development, leveraging Swift and Objective-C. They should be proficient in user interface design principles and experienced in creating intuitive and user-friendly apps. Look for developers with experience in integrating with various APIs, handling large datasets, and optimizing performance for different devices. Check for expertise in cloud services like Firebase and AWS.
Communication Channels and Project Management
Clear communication channels are essential for a successful nearshore development partnership. A company that values communication and actively maintains transparent communication throughout the project is a strong indicator of their dedication. Look for a company that employs well-defined project management strategies, enabling clear progress reporting and proactive issue resolution. Establish clear expectations and deadlines from the outset to ensure alignment and timely delivery.
Development Methodologies Comparison
Different methodologies offer varying approaches to app development. A well-informed decision depends on understanding these methodologies and aligning them with your project’s specific needs.
Methodology | Description | Suitability for Nearshore iPhone App Development |
---|---|---|
Agile | Iterative and incremental development, with frequent feedback loops and adaptations. | Highly suitable for projects with evolving requirements and a need for flexibility. |
Waterfall | Sequential phases with defined deliverables at each stage. | Suitable for projects with well-defined requirements and a stable scope. |
Agile methodologies, with their iterative nature, are generally well-suited for nearshore collaborations, allowing for flexibility and adaptability to changing project needs. Waterfall, with its structured approach, works well for projects with fixed requirements and less need for frequent revisions. Choosing the right methodology is crucial to ensuring a seamless and successful development process.
Types of iPhone Apps Developed Nearshore
Nearshore iPhone app development is booming, offering businesses a cost-effective way to create high-quality apps. This diverse field encompasses a wide range of app types, each with its own unique development process and complexity. From simple utility apps to immersive gaming experiences, nearshore teams are adept at crafting a variety of iPhone applications.The nearshore model allows companies to leverage talent pools in countries with competitive rates, while still maintaining strong communication and collaboration.
This results in a winning combination of affordability and quality for app development. This global reach opens doors to a wider spectrum of expertise and creative solutions.
Categories of iPhone Apps
Nearshore development teams create a multitude of app types. Understanding these categories helps in envisioning the potential and tailored solutions these teams can deliver. These apps cater to various needs and interests, from streamlining daily tasks to providing immersive entertainment.
- Productivity Apps: These apps are designed to enhance efficiency and organization. Examples include task management apps, calendar applications, note-taking software, and project management tools. The development process often involves meticulous planning and user interface design to optimize user experience. They are usually highly functional, focused on specific tasks, and require deep understanding of user workflows.
- Gaming Apps: From casual games to complex, strategy-based titles, nearshore developers are creating a vibrant landscape of iPhone gaming experiences. The development process often involves meticulous attention to visual design, sound effects, and game mechanics. The complexity varies widely depending on the game’s genre and features. For instance, a simple puzzle game will require a different approach than a complex multiplayer RPG.
- Utility Apps: These apps offer practical solutions to everyday problems. Examples include weather apps, currency converters, unit converters, and travel planning tools. The development process is typically more straightforward than for complex apps, with a strong focus on functionality and user-friendliness. They are typically less complex, with a straightforward set of features and less visual complexity compared to gaming apps.
- Education Apps: These apps are created to enhance learning experiences. Examples include language learning apps, educational games, and interactive textbooks. The development process often involves collaboration with educators and educational institutions to ensure the accuracy and effectiveness of the content.
- Entertainment Apps: These encompass a wide range of apps, from music streaming services to social media platforms. Examples include video streaming apps, music players, and social networking tools. The development process often involves integrating various technologies and APIs.
Development Process for a Productivity App
The development of a productivity app, like a task management app, typically follows a phased approach:
- Planning and Design: This crucial stage involves defining the app’s features, target audience, and user interface design. Prototypes are created to visualize the app’s flow and functionality.
- Development: Programmers translate the design into functional code, ensuring seamless integration of features and adherence to coding standards.
- Testing and Quality Assurance: Thorough testing is conducted to identify and resolve bugs, ensuring the app’s stability and reliability.
- Deployment and Maintenance: The app is released to the App Store, and ongoing maintenance addresses user feedback and updates the app’s functionality.
Complexity Comparison
The complexity of developing different app types varies significantly. Gaming apps, with their intricate mechanics and visual design, tend to be more complex than utility apps. Productivity apps, though seemingly simple, can involve intricate user flows and integrations. The complexity directly impacts the development time and resources required.
Development Timelines
App Category | Typical Development Timeline (Months) |
---|---|
Utility Apps | 3-6 |
Productivity Apps | 4-8 |
Gaming Apps (simple) | 6-12 |
Gaming Apps (complex) | 12-24+ |
Education Apps | 5-10 |
Entertainment Apps | 6-18 |
Challenges and Considerations in Nearshore iPhone App Development
Nearshore iPhone app development offers a compelling blend of cost-effectiveness and access to skilled talent. However, navigating the nuances of this approach requires careful consideration of potential hurdles. Understanding these challenges allows businesses to proactively mitigate risks and ensure successful project outcomes.
Communication Challenges
Effective communication is paramount in any development project, but it’s especially crucial in nearshore collaborations. Language barriers, time zone differences, and varying communication styles can create misunderstandings and delays. Building strong communication channels and establishing clear protocols are vital for overcoming these obstacles.
Cultural Differences
Cultural nuances can significantly impact project dynamics. Different approaches to work ethic, communication preferences, and decision-making processes can lead to unexpected conflicts or misinterpretations. Understanding and respecting these differences is essential for fostering a positive and productive working relationship.
Time Zone Differences
Time zone disparities can impact project timelines and communication efficiency. Coordinating meetings, responding to queries, and managing project updates across different time zones requires careful scheduling and proactive communication strategies. Projects often involve overlapping work hours, ensuring consistent communication channels and time-zone-aware scheduling is critical.
Quality Assurance and Testing, Nearshore iphone app development company
Ensuring high-quality software requires robust quality assurance (QA) and testing procedures. Nearshore teams need to implement comprehensive testing methodologies, including unit testing, integration testing, and user acceptance testing, to identify and resolve bugs effectively. The process must be well-defined and consistently applied across all development stages.
Potential Problems and Solutions
Potential Problems | Solutions |
---|---|
Language barriers hindering clear communication | Utilizing translation tools, employing bilingual team members, and establishing clear communication protocols. Consider video conferencing with real-time transcription for meetings. |
Different communication styles causing misunderstandings | Establishing a clear communication style guide, proactively seeking clarification, and fostering open dialogue to address potential differences. |
Time zone differences impacting responsiveness | Scheduling meetings during overlapping hours, implementing project management tools with time zone features, and setting clear response times for inquiries. |
Cultural differences affecting work ethic or decision-making | Understanding the cultural norms of both teams, fostering open communication and trust, and proactively addressing any conflicts that may arise. Consider cultural sensitivity training for project teams. |
Maintaining consistent quality standards across different teams | Establishing standardized testing procedures and using shared QA tools. Implementing a clear quality assurance plan with defined metrics and checkpoints. Utilizing automated testing tools where possible. |
Future Trends in Nearshore iPhone App Development

The nearshore iPhone app development landscape is dynamic, constantly evolving with new technologies. Companies are increasingly seeking cost-effective solutions while maintaining high-quality development. This necessitates understanding the emerging trends that will shape the future of this industry. Nearshore partnerships are poised to become even more crucial in the coming years.The future of nearshore iPhone app development is bright, driven by a combination of technological advancements and the ever-growing demand for innovative mobile applications.
This shift presents both opportunities and challenges for companies looking to leverage nearshore resources effectively.
Emerging Technologies Impacting Nearshore Development
The tech world is moving at warp speed, and nearshore development teams must keep pace. From augmented reality (AR) to machine learning (ML), several technologies are reshaping how apps are built and used. This adaptability is key to staying ahead of the curve and providing cutting-edge solutions. Understanding these advancements allows nearshore teams to position themselves as innovators and leaders in the mobile development space.
- Augmented Reality (AR): AR is rapidly transforming how users interact with digital content. Imagine a furniture app that allows you to virtually place a sofa in your living room before purchasing it. AR is a significant opportunity for nearshore teams, offering a chance to create immersive and interactive experiences for users.
- Internet of Things (IoT): The increasing connectivity of devices is creating new possibilities for app development. Imagine apps that control smart home devices, track fitness activity through connected wearables, or manage industrial equipment remotely. Nearshore developers can excel in creating these apps, building upon their experience with mobile platforms.
- Blockchain Technology: Blockchain’s potential for secure and transparent transactions is opening doors for innovative apps in various industries, including finance and supply chain management. Nearshore developers can leverage blockchain technology to build secure and reliable applications.
AI and Machine Learning in iPhone App Development
Artificial intelligence (AI) and machine learning (ML) are transforming app development, enabling more intelligent and personalized experiences. AI-powered features can enhance user engagement and provide insights that drive business growth.
- Personalized Recommendations: Imagine an app that learns your preferences and suggests relevant content or products. This level of personalization is becoming increasingly important, and AI is central to achieving it. Nearshore teams can implement AI to create highly personalized app experiences.
- Improved User Experience: AI can analyze user behavior to optimize app performance and identify areas for improvement. This allows for more intuitive and engaging interactions, significantly boosting user satisfaction.
- Automated Testing: AI can automate testing procedures, ensuring faster and more comprehensive quality assurance for apps. This streamlines the development process and ensures the highest possible quality of deliverables.
Potential Growth Areas for Nearshore iPhone App Development Companies
The demand for mobile applications is continually rising, presenting new opportunities for companies to excel.
- Enterprise Mobile Solutions: Businesses are increasingly seeking tailored mobile applications to streamline operations and improve productivity. Nearshore companies can capitalize on this demand by providing specialized enterprise solutions.
- Healthcare and Wellness Apps: The demand for health and wellness apps is booming. Nearshore teams can contribute to this growth by developing apps that promote fitness, track health metrics, and provide personalized medical advice.
- FinTech Solutions: Fintech apps are constantly evolving to meet the demands of the digital financial world. Nearshore development companies can play a crucial role in designing and implementing innovative fintech applications.
Innovative App Concepts for Nearshore Development
The future is brimming with innovative app concepts that can leverage nearshore resources effectively.
- Interactive Educational Apps: Imagine educational apps that use AR and VR to bring learning to life. These apps could engage students in interactive and immersive learning experiences, and nearshore teams can help create these innovative tools.
- AI-Powered Customer Service Apps: AI can provide instant and personalized customer service through mobile apps, enhancing customer satisfaction. Nearshore teams can develop these intelligent customer service tools.
- Personalized Mental Wellness Apps: Apps can provide tailored support and exercises for mental wellness, promoting overall well-being. Nearshore development teams can play a crucial role in creating these apps.
Emerging Technologies and Their Impact
Emerging Technology | Potential Impact on Nearshore iPhone App Development |
---|---|
Augmented Reality (AR) | Enhanced user experience, interactive applications |
Internet of Things (IoT) | Connected devices, innovative applications |
Blockchain Technology | Secure transactions, transparent applications |
Artificial Intelligence (AI) | Personalized experiences, automated processes |
Case Studies of Successful Nearshore iPhone App Projects

Nearshore iPhone app development is proving to be a powerful strategy for businesses seeking cost-effective and high-quality solutions. Many projects thrive when the right team and approach are employed. Let’s dive into some successful examples and understand the factors that contribute to their success.
A Successful Nearshore iPhone App Development Project
A prominent e-commerce company, “GlobalGrocer,” sought to enhance its customer experience by developing a native iPhone app. They selected a nearshore development team in Eastern Europe, balancing cost-effectiveness with strong technical expertise. The project aimed to improve order placement, streamline delivery tracking, and introduce personalized recommendations. The team was adept at understanding and incorporating GlobalGrocer’s specific requirements.
Challenges Encountered and How They Were Overcome
One key challenge was the differing time zones. The team in the nearshore location had a strong understanding of time zone differences and developed effective communication strategies to maintain a smooth workflow. Regular video calls and project management tools were essential for seamless collaboration. Another challenge was the initial integration of the app with the existing backend systems.
This was tackled by creating detailed technical specifications and maintaining consistent communication between the teams. Frequent testing and feedback loops were crucial for addressing any integration issues proactively.
Benefits Realized Through Nearshore Development
GlobalGrocer saw substantial cost savings by leveraging nearshore talent. They avoided the high overhead costs associated with hiring in-house developers. The nearshore team’s expertise in mobile development resulted in a robust and user-friendly app. The project was delivered ahead of schedule, demonstrating the efficiency of the collaborative approach. Moreover, the nearshore team’s understanding of the latest iOS technologies ensured the app was modern and compatible with future updates.
Factors Contributing to Project Success
Clear communication, detailed documentation, and well-defined project milestones were crucial to the project’s success. Regular check-ins and transparent reporting mechanisms fostered trust and collaboration between the two teams. The e-commerce company’s proactive involvement in the development process ensured that the app precisely met their needs. The development team’s adaptability to changing requirements was essential for achieving a final product that exceeded expectations.
Key Metrics and Results
Metric | Value | Unit |
---|---|---|
Development Time | 6 Months | Months |
Development Cost | $50,000 | USD |
User Acquisition (First Month) | 10,000 | Users |
Average App Rating | 4.8 | Stars (out of 5) |
Customer Satisfaction (Post-Launch Survey) | 95% | % |